G482 ORM is a 1990 Toyota Celica in Grey with a 1,998cc petrol engine. This vehicle has been through 12 MOT tests with a personal pass rate of 50%.
Across all 1990 Toyota Celica models, the average MOT pass rate is 64.3% with a typical mileage of 127,720 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.
The most common reason a Toyota Celica fails its MOT is tyre tread depth below requirements of 1.6mm, accounting for 43,337 recorded failures. If you're considering buying G482 ORM, it's worth having these areas checked by a mechanic before committing.
The Toyota Celica typically stays on UK roads for around 36 years. At 36 years old, this Toyota Celica is approaching the upper end of the typical lifespan for this model.
